Output 29aa0a74bcbefaa498cb8373ca51b751684a4c01999437fd0a4c3e6bfc252083:3

value
30156198
script pubkey
OP_HASH160 OP_PUSHBYTES_20 572a33e8ee6329510aa11478b0b14cb455297d79 OP_EQUAL
address
39duGXsWy2JnGKdSL1GHXfL4pNnG7tvtCU
transaction
29aa0a74bcbefaa498cb8373ca51b751684a4c01999437fd0a4c3e6bfc252083
spent
true